2014–15 Jordan League Division 1

2014–15 Jordan League Division 1 featured 10 teams from the 2013–14 campaign, two new teams relegated from the 2013–14 Premier League: Mansheyat Bani Hasan and Ittihad Al-Ramtha, and two new teams promoted from the 2013–14 Jordan League Division 2: Al-Aqaba and Al-Turra.

Sahab won the league title and promoted to 2015–16 Jordan Premier League along with Mansheyat Bani Hasan. Al-Sheikh Hussein and Ittihad Al-Zarqa were relegated to the 2015–16 Jordan League Division 2.[1][2]
